A Class Above is our weekly segment where we identify a horse from the last week that we think you should follow as they were a class above their opposition.

Cultural Amnesia 2YO Colt ( Snitzel x Super Saver )

  • Trainer: Gerald Ryan
  • Race: Randwick Kensington Race 1 – 1400m 18/3

It was an impressive win when breaking his maiden stepping up to the 1400m. Jumped well to take up the lead and set a genuine tempo before showing a nice turn of foot late to win by over 2 lengths coming away from them in slick speed ratings over the final 400m.



When To Bet

Look for him to step up to Saturday grade next start over 1600m which wont be an issue by how strong the colt was through the line last start, if he finds a race that lacks early pace he will be very hard to run down.
